QUOTE(jchue73 @ Jan 30 2016, 10:50 AM) Mine is incoming and stuck in Kastam. Actually have you considered that the Intel 750 does come in 2.5" form factor also like normal SSDs but just slightly thicker by about 15 mm? They also usually come bundled with U2 Mini SAS to M2 adaptor. Saves you a PCIe slot. But the Intel is slightly slower than the Samsung 950 Pro though. I just bought the Samsung 950 Pro in 512mb anyways. Better pricing than the Intel 750. So the setup is; Samsung 950 Pro 512gb - Boot 2 x OCZ Agility4 512gb RAID 0 - Speed drive 2x Crucial M500 1tb - Bulk Storage Now just waiting for the Icydocks to arrive.
